New to this Edition:

- Coverage of the rising prominence of the Charter of Fundamental Rights, including the European Court of Justice's highly significant rulings in 'Digital Rights' and 'Schrems', in which EU measures were found to be invalid
- Consideration of Opinion 2/13, in which the Court refused to accept that the EU could accede to the European Convention on Human Rights on the terms negotiated
- Increased coverage of burgeoning case law relating to citizenship and challenges to its definition, discussion of current trends associated with subsidiarity and enhanced co-operation, and coverage of 'Gauweiler' ('OMT') as the latest example of indirect judicial dialogue in the EU
